    Messina won't be replacing MDA. He could possibly replace Bzdelik if Bzdelek retires. Or maybe replace him anyways.

    It did not sit well with the organization how Bzdelek handled his retirement at the beginning of the season, folks. He waited until Melo was on board and the team had went through a bunch of antics with Melo to convince him to give it a try with MDA/Bzdelik. Then Bzdelik waits almost two months after Melo signs and flies the coop on us at the start of training camp, leaving us in a lurch to find a replacement.

    There was no one. And then the whole debacle unfolded with Melo/Bzdelik.

    Bzdelik had plenty of opportunity to beg off earlier and didn't do it. And that is a large reason why we started like crap and couldn't right the ship until after December.

    So make no mistake about it. We could decide to dump Bzdelik in favor of Messina. And frankly, I think it will happen. I think Bzdelik burned the bridge with Harden over the Melo situation. I think he's done.

    On a side note, just for the record. I was in favor of the Melo signing. And I firmly believe right now that if we had integrated Melo properly as a small ball center that we would still be playing. We could have made other moves at the margins that would have better balanced our roster. And we might have been able to make a very significant big move. That is opportunity lost. And you can bet that Harden and Paul know it.

    I personally think Bzdelik is done. And Messina is the perfect replacement with MDA. Those guys know and like each other. And Messina is a defensive guy.
